Governing Council Resumes, Swings into Action
The Governing Council of the University has resumed duties, following its reinstatement, for exceptional performance, by the Visitor to the University, President Goodluck Ebele Jonathan. On resumption on Monday, February 20, 2012, members in earnest commenced a week-long 69th Statutory Meeting. The meeting was chaired by the Pro-Chancellor and Chairman, Chief Lawrence Ayinde Olakunle […]
FUNAAB Senate Revises 2011/2012 Academic Calendar
Senate, at its reconvened 186th Statutory Meeting, of Thursday, February 16, 2012, approved the new Revised 2011/2012 Academic Calendar. According to the Decision Extracts of the Meeting, signed by the Acting Registrar, Mrs. Christiana Kuforiji, the new Academic Calendar has accommodated a one-week period for examination preparation in the first semester.
